What Is Title Insurance?
Title insurance protects Shelby Township, Michigan homebuyers from hidden claims against their property that could surface after closing. Title insurance exists to ensure that the property's title is clear of any previous ownership disputes, liens, or legal claims.

Owner's Policy vs Lender's Policy
In the realm of title insurance, there are two primary types of policies: the owner's policy and the lender's policy. The owner's policy protects the homeowner's financial interest in the property, while the lender's policy safeguards the mortgage lender's stake in the house.

What Title Insurance Actually Covers
Title insurance covers a range of issues that could threaten your ownership. Sonic Title has protected Shelby Township homeowners from problems such as:
- Unrecorded liens against the property
- Errors or omissions in deeds
- Fraudulent ownership claims
- Unknown heirs claiming rights to the property
These issues can lead to costly legal battles, but with title insurance, the financial impact is minimized.

What Title Insurance Does NOT Cover
While title insurance offers extensive protections, it's important to understand its limitations. Title insurance does not cover issues arising from your own actions, such as zoning violations or environmental hazards. How Much Does Title Insurance Cost in Shelby Township?
Title insurance costs generally vary by neighborhood and are influenced by the property's purchase price. On average, the cost can range between $500 and $1,500.
